Game Preview Florida State Seminoles vs Cal State Bakersfield Roadrunners
The Florida State Seminoles look to continue their historic start under head coach Luke Loucks when they host the Cal State Bakersfield Roadrunners on Tuesday, November 25, 2025. Tip-off is at 7:00 PM ET from the Donald L. Tucker Center in Tallahassee, Florida, and the game will be televised on ACC Network.
Florida State enters at 4-1 and has already made waves with record-setting performances. Robert McCray V set a program-best 17 assists in the opener, and Lajae Jones tied the school record for made threes in a game with 10 in a 98-72 win over Georgia Southern. The Seminoles are averaging a blistering 94 points per game and are first in the country in three-point attempts per game (39.0).
Cal State Bakersfield is 3-3 but 0-2 against Power 5 teams this season. They most recently defeated Mississippi Valley State 86-70, behind 23 points from Dailin Smith, who has now scored 53 points in his last two games. The Roadrunners are averaging 73.8 points per game but struggle from deep and play at a much slower tempo than the Seminoles.
Florida State is a heavy 23.5-point favorite at home, and their pace, firepower, and depth make them a serious threat to cover that number.

Florida State Seminoles Outlook
Florida State’s offense is on a record-setting pace. Averaging 94.0 points per game and leading Division I in three-pointers made (13.8 per game), the Seminoles have embraced pace and space under Loucks. Lajae Jones is the focal point after his 36-point outburst last game, and McCray V continues to facilitate at an elite level.
Their pace of 76.9 possessions per game ranks among the top 10 nationally, and their 49 three-point attempts last game set a new ACC record. Florida State is 4-0 at home and 4-1 against the spread this season, showing the ability to cover large numbers with ease.
The key to another blowout win will be applying early pressure, pushing the tempo, and riding the hot hand beyond the arc. The Roadrunners’ slow pace and limited firepower could struggle to keep up.
Cal State Bakersfield Roadrunners Outlook
Cal State Bakersfield doesn’t attempt many threes (just 16.8 per game, bottom 20 in the country), but they’ve found recent scoring success behind the resurgence of Dailin Smith. Smith, who missed last season due to injury, is now averaging 17.0 points per game and gives the Roadrunners a much-needed scoring presence.
Ronald Jessamy and CJ Hardy add rebounding and secondary scoring, and Bakersfield draws fouls at a high rate—ranking 41st in free throw attempts per game. That could help them slow the pace and get to the line if the Seminoles are overly aggressive.
Still, Bakersfield has allowed 82+ points in both games vs major programs (losses to Cal and Ole Miss). Their defense will be under extreme stress against the highest-paced team they’ve faced all season.
